Как вставить сканированный документ в ячейку Excel: все способы с примерами

Работа с отсканированными документами в Microsoft Excel — задача, с которой сталкиваются бухгалтеры, юристы и офисные сотрудники. Нужно ли прикрепить копию договора к таблице расчётов? Или вставить скан паспорта в ведомость сотрудников? В этой статье разберём все возможные способы вставки сканов — от простого добавления картинки до продвинутых методов с гиперссылками и OLE-объектами.

Многие пользователи ошибочно считают, что Excel предназначен только для чисел и текста. На самом деле программа поддерживает встраивание любых графических файлов (JPG, PNG, TIFF), PDF-документов (как объектов) и даже связывание с внешними файлами. Главное — выбрать метод, который подходит под вашу задачу: нужно ли редактировать скан прямо в таблице или достаточно статичного изображения?

Мы протестировали все способы на Excel 2019, Excel 365 и Excel 2016 — инструкции актуальны для всех версий. Если вы работаете с Excel Online, учтите, что часть функций (например, вставка OLE-объектов) там недоступна.

1. Простой способ: вставка скана как картинки

Самый быстрый метод — добавить отсканированный документ как графический файл. Подходит для JPG, PNG, BMP, GIF и других форматов изображений. Минус: скан будет статичным — его нельзя редактировать или просматривать как документ.

Чтобы вставить скан как картинку:

  1. Откройте Excel и выделите ячейку, рядом с которой хотите разместить изображение (картинка будет плавать поверх ячеек, а не внутри них).
  2. Перейдите на вкладку ВставкаИллюстрацииРисунки.
  3. Выберите файл скана на компьютере и нажмите Вставить.

Изображение появится в центре листа. Чтобы привязать его к конкретной ячейке:

  • 🖱️ Кликните по картинке правой кнопкой → Обтекание текстомПо контуру.
  • 📍 Перетащите изображение к нужной ячейке — оно будет "прилипать" к её границам.
  • 🔄 Чтобы изменить размер, потяните за угловые маркеры (удерживайте Shift, чтобы сохранить пропорции).

⚠️ Внимание: Если вы сохраните книгу Excel и отправите её коллеге, картинка останется на месте. Но если переместить файл скана в другую папку на вашем ПК, связь разорвётся, и при следующем открытии Excel покажет пустое место вместо изображения.

2. Вставка скана как объекта (PDF, Word, другие файлы)

Если скан сохранён в формате PDF или другом редактируемом формате (например, DOCX от сканера с функцией OCR), его можно вставить как OLE-объект. Это позволит открывать и просматривать документ прямо из Excel без внешних программ.

Инструкция для PDF и других файлов:

  1. Выделите ячейку, где должен появиться объект.
  2. Перейдите на вкладку ВставкаТекстОбъект.
  3. В окне выберите Создать из файлаОбзор и укажите путь к PDF или другому файлу.
  4. Отметьте галочку Связь с файлом, если хотите, чтобы изменения в оригинальном файле отражались в Excel.

После вставки в ячейке появится иконка файла (например, 📄 для PDF). Дважды кликните по ней — откроется Adobe Acrobat Reader (или другая программа по умолчанию) прямо внутри Excel. Это удобно для быстрого просмотра, но имеет ограничения:

  • 🔒 Не все форматы поддерживаются (например, DJVU не откроется).
  • 🐢 Большие PDF-файлы (>50 МБ) могут тормозить Excel.
  • 📎 Если удалить оригинальный файл, объект станет недоступен (если не была установлена галочка Связь с файлом).
Как вставить несколько страниц PDF в одну ячейку?

Если ваш скан многостраничный, Excel покажет только первую страницу как иконку. Чтобы вставить все страницы:

1. Преобразуйте PDF в JPEG (по странично) с помощью Adobe Acrobat или онлайн-сервисов типа Smallpdf.

2. Вставляйте каждую страницу как отдельную картинку (способ №1).

3. Сгруппируйте изображения: выделите их все → правая кнопка → Группировать.

3. Вставка скана через гиперссылку

Если вам не нужно отображать скан прямо в таблице, а достаточно ссылки на файл, используйте гиперссылки. Этот метод экономит место и не увеличивает вес книги Excel.

Как добавить гиперссылку на скан:

  1. Выделите ячейку, где должна быть ссылка.
  2. Нажмите правой кнопкой → Ссылка (или Ctrl + K).
  3. В поле Адрес укажите путь к файлу скана (например, C:\Scans\contract123.jpg).
  4. В поле Текст введите понятное название (например, "Договор №123 от 01.05.2026").

Преимущества метода:

  • 📎 Файл Excel остаётся лёгким (вес не увеличивается).
  • 🔄 Можно быстро обновить скан, заменив файл в папке (ссылка останется рабочей).
  • 🌐 Подходит для сетевых папок (например, \\server\scans\doc1.pdf).

⚠️ Внимание: Если вы переместите файл скана в другую папку или переименуете его, ссылка в Excel станет битой. Чтобы избежать этого, используйте относительные пути (например, .\Scans\doc1.pdf вместо C:\Users\...\doc1.pdf), если файл лежит в той же папке, что и книга Excel.

📊 Какой формат сканов вы используете чаще?
JPEG
PDF
PNG
TIFF
Другой

4. Продвинутый метод: вставка скана в комментарий к ячейке

Мало кто знает, но в Excel можно прикреплять изображения прямо к комментариям ячеек. Это удобно, если скан нужен только для справки и не должен отвлекать от основных данных.

Пошаговая инструкция:

  1. Кликните правой кнопкой по ячейке → Вставить примечание (или РецензированиеСоздать примечание).
  2. Введите краткое описание (например, "Скан паспорта").
  3. Наведите курсор на границу комментария (появится крестик) → кликните правой кнопкой → Формат примечания.
  4. В окне формата перейдите на вкладку Цвета и линииЦветСпособы заливкиРисунок.
  5. Выберите файл скана и нажмите ОК.

Теперь при наведении на ячейку будет появляться комментарий со сканом. Минусы метода:

  • 📏 Размер комментария ограничен (максимум ~300×200 пикселей).
  • 🖼️ Качество изображения ухудшается при растягивании.
  • 🔍 В Excel Online комментарии с картинками не отображаются.

Убедитесь, что файл скана весит не больше 5 МБ

Преобразуйте многостраничный PDF в JPEG (по странично)

Проверьте разрешении изображения (оптимально 150-200 dpi)

Сохраните файл в папку рядом с книгой Excel (для относительных ссылок)

-->

5. Вставка скана через Power Query (для автоматизации)

Если вам нужно массово вставить сканы (например, прикрепить фото товаров к прайс-листу), используйте Power Query. Этот инструмент позволяет связать ячейки с файлами на диске и обновлять их автоматически.

Алгоритм действий:

  1. Создайте таблицу с путями к сканам (столбец A) и названиями (столбец B).
  2. Перейдите на вкладку ДанныеПолучить данныеИз файлаИз папки.
  3. Укажите папку со сканами и нажмите ОКПреобразовать данные.
  4. В Power Query свяжите файлы с вашей таблицей по именам (используйте Объединить запросы).
  5. Вернитесь в Excel и создайте сводную таблицу или диаграмму с вставленными изображениями.

Этот метод требует навыков работы с Power Query, но даёт гибкость:

  • 🔄 Автоматическое обновление сканов при изменении файлов.
  • 📊 Возможность фильтрации (например, показывать только сканы определённого типа).
  • 📈 Интеграция с другими источниками данных (базы, API).

Важно: Power Query доступен только в Excel 2016 и новее. В Excel 2013 его можно подключить как надстройку "Получение и преобразование".

6. Альтернативные решения: надстройки и VBA

Если стандартные методы не подходят, рассмотрите специализированные надстройки или макросы VBA. Например:

  • 📁 Kutools for Excel — позволяет вставлять изображения в ячейки с привязкой к их размеру.
  • 🤖 ASAP Utilities — содержит инструменты для работы с графикой в таблицах.
  • 📜 VBA-скрипты — можно написать макрос для автоматической вставки сканов из папки.

Пример простого VBA-кода для вставки изображения в ячейку A1:

Sub InsertScan()

Dim ws As Worksheet

Set ws = ActiveSheet

Dim picPath As String

picPath = "C:\Scans\document.jpg" ' Укажите путь к вашему файлу

ws.Pictures.Insert(picPath).Select

With Selection

.Left = ws.Range("A1").Left

.Top = ws.Range("A1").Top

.Width = ws.Range("A1").Width ' Подгоняем под ширину ячейки

End With

End Sub

⚠️ Внимание: Перед использованием VBA убедитесь, что:

  • 🔒 Макросы разрешены в настройках Excel (Файл → Параметры → Центр управления безопасностью).
  • 📁 Путь к файлу скана указан корректно (используйте двойные кавычки для путей с пробелами).
  • 📊 Изображение не будет растягиваться, если ячейка слишком узкая.

Сравнение методов вставки сканов в Excel

Метод Поддерживаемые форматы Редактируемость Влияние на вес файла Сложность
Вставка как картинка JPG, PNG, BMP, GIF ❌ Нет ⚠️ Увеличивает (зависит от размера) ⭐ Просто
OLE-объект PDF, DOCX, XPS ✅ Да (открытие в оригинальной программе) ⚠️ Значительно увеличивает ⭐⭐ Средне
Гиперссылка Любые ✅ Да (открытие внешним ПО) ✅ Не увеличивает ⭐ Просто
Комментарий с картинкой JPG, PNG, BMP ❌ Нет ⚠️ Незначительно увеличивает ⭐⭐ Средне
Power Query Любые (связь с файлами) ✅ Да (при обновлении) ✅ Не увеличивает ⭐⭐⭐ Сложно

FAQ: Частые вопросы по вставке сканов в Excel

Можно ли вставить скан прямо в ячейку, чтобы он был внутри неё, а не поверх?

Нет, Excel не поддерживает вставку изображений внутрь ячейки как содержимого (в отличие от текста или чисел). Картинка всегда будет плавающим объектом поверх таблицы. Чтобы имитировать вставку в ячейку:

  1. Вставьте изображение (способ №1).
  2. Установите обтекание По контуру.
  3. Подгоните размер картинки под размер ячейки.
  4. Закрепите её положение с помощью Формат рисунка → Положение и обтекание → Перемещать и изменять размер вместе с ячейками.

Теперь при изменении размера ячейки скан будет масштабироваться пропорционально.

Почему после вставки PDF как объекта Excel тормозит?

Excel не оптимизирован для работы с тяжёлыми PDF-файлами. Проблемы возникают, если:

  • Файл весит больше 50 МБ.
  • PDF содержит много страниц или векторную графику.
  • На листе вставлено несколько OLE-объектов.

Решения:

  • 📉 Уменьшите разрешение PDF до 150 dpi.
  • 🗑️ Разбейте многостраничный PDF на отдельные файлы.
  • 🔗 Используйте гиперссылки вместо OLE-объектов.
Как вставить скан в Excel Online?

В веб-версии Excel (Excel Online) доступны не все функции:

  • ✅ Можно вставлять картинки (способ №1).
  • ✅ Работают гиперссылки (способ №3).
  • ❌ Нет поддержки OLE-объектов (способ №2).
  • ❌ Нет Power Query и VBA.
  • ❌ Комментарии с картинками не отображаются.

Если вам нужны продвинутые функции, откройте файл в настольной версии Excel.

Можно ли вставить скан так, чтобы он печатался вместе с таблицей?

Да, но нужно правильно настроить параметры печати:

  1. Вставьте скан как картинку (способ №1).
  2. Перейдите на вкладку Файл → Печать.
  3. В разделе Параметры выберите Печатать графические объекты (галочка должна стоять).
  4. Проверьте предварительный просмотр (Ctrl + F2), чтобы скан не обрезался.

Если изображение не помещается на странице, уменьшите его размер или масштаб печати.

Как автоматически вставить сканы из папки в Excel?

Для автоматической вставки используйте Power Query (способ №5) или VBA:

  1. Создайте в Excel таблицу с двумя столбцами: Путь_к_файлу и Название.
  2. Напишите VBA-скрипт, который будет обходить папку и вставлять изображения в ячейки рядом с названиями.
  3. Пример кода для вставки всех JPG из папки:
    Sub InsertAllScans()
    

    Dim folderPath As String, fileName As String

    folderPath = "C:\Scans\" ' Укажите вашу папку

    fileName = Dir(folderPath & "*.jpg")

    Dim i As Integer: i = 2 ' Начинаем со второй строки

    Do While fileName <> ""

    ActiveSheet.Cells(i, 1).Value = fileName

    ActiveSheet.Pictures.Insert(folderPath & fileName).Select

    With Selection

    .Left = ActiveSheet.Cells(i, 2).Left

    .Top = ActiveSheet.Cells(i, 2).Top

    .Width = 100 ' Фиксированная ширина

    End With

    i = i + 1

    fileName = Dir()

    Loop

    End Sub

⚠️ Перед запуском макроса сделайте резервную копию файла Excel!